**Q: How do snapshot tests work for Quillware UI components?**

A: Every component in `ui/` gets a rendered snapshot checked into the repo. CI fails if output differs. If your change is intentional, regenerate snapshots with the update script and include them in the same commit. Never hand-edit snapshot files. Large diffs need a screenshot in the review. Conventions and the update script usage are documented on the page below.

runbook for tagug-hafog: https://jira.lumiclabs.internal/projects/pages/pages/9773c0d8

Runbook: Gateway 429 spikes (Kestrelgate)

If clients report 429s, check the tenant's bucket first. Kestrelgate rate limits per route, not per host. Burst limits reset every 10s; sustained limits every 60s. Do NOT raise limits for tenant "ferrous-labs" without approval from the platform lead. Restarting the gateway clears in-memory counters — last resort only. Escalate if drops exceed 5% over 15 minutes. The active production limits are below.

service settings:
[sorys]
port = 8000
team = eliius
host = sorys.novacstack.example
region = south-3
access_code = ac_f66665
timeout_ms = 250

Subject: Budget ask for the Larkfield rollout

Team,

Quick one before Thursday's review. Ops is requesting an additional tranche to finish the Larkfield rollout — mostly tooling and two contract hires through year-end. Finance has vetted the numbers and they fit within the reforecast envelope. I'd like a verbal yes before we commit vendors. The rationale ties directly to the plan summarized just below.

— Petra

internal memo for tagef-hadup: Gross margin on Ulaath came in at 15 percent against a plan of 5 percent. Only 7 of the 120 pilot accounts renewed Ulaath, so a churn review is set for October 15.

**Release checklist — item 7 (Harborline build)**

Verify the Harborline services now compile entirely inside the Fenwick hermetic toolchain: no host compilers, no network fetches during the build. Confirm the sandbox manifest lists every dependency pin. Once the clean rebuild succeeds twice with identical outputs, record the hermetic run token emitted on the final line.

trace token, kajeg-tadup: htk31_ea4436123ab4c9e337062126feef2c5